A member asked:

My hairs are growing white and getting thinner, what can i do to avoid this and measures to blacked them back?

See dermatologist: Many people experience hair turning white at an early age. Many preparations to take care of this & can be discussed with an experienced hair dresser or pharmacist. Thinning hair is more of a problem & could be hormonal. Your family dr or dermatologist would be good place to start looking into this problem. Good luck.
